D 下 下
DIV は 1 つだけを表示します。コードは次のとおりです。
最終的なコードは次のとおりです。 :
<div id="adviceType" style="display: none;" > <select name="adviceTypeOne" id="adviceTypeOne" class="shortselect" > <option value="-1">--请选择--</option> <c:forEach var="bean" items="${listOne }"> <option value="${bean.id }">${bean.des}</option> </c:forEach> </select> <select name="adviceTypeTwo" id="adviceTypeTwo" class="shortselect"> <option value="-1">--请选择--</option> </select> <input type="hidden" id="adviceMsgLogId"> <input id="saveAdviceType" class="retransmission" type="button" value="保存"/> <input id="hideAdviceType" class="retransmission" type="button" value="隐藏"/> </div>
1 行のコードを追加するだけです。具体的な理由を研究する必要があります。
div を表示するコード:
<div id="adviceType" style="display: none; " > <select name="adviceTypeOne" id="adviceTypeOne" class="shortselect" > <option value="-1">--请选择--</option> <c:forEach var="bean" items="${listOne }"> <option value="${bean.id }">${bean.des}</option> </c:forEach> </select> <select name="adviceTypeTwo" id="adviceTypeTwo" class="shortselect"> <option value="-1">--请选择--</option> </select> <input type="hidden" id="adviceMsgLogId"> <input id="saveAdviceType" class="retransmission" type="button" value="保存"/> <input id="hideAdviceType" class="retransmission" type="button" value="隐藏"/> <span style="color:#ff0000;"><label> </label></span> </div>
ajax は IE では動作しませんが、デバッグ後、余分なカンマがあることがわかり、IE の検査は非常に厳密です。